Real-Time Scheduling of Parallel Task Graphs With Critical Sections Across Different Vertices

Xu Jiang et al.

Summary: Previous studies on real-time scheduling assumed that critical sections must be contained within a single vertex, but this assumption does not hold in realistic parallel real-time software. In this work, the authors conducted the first study on scheduling and analysis of parallel task graphs where critical sections can cross different vertices. The study showed that allowing this may lead to deadlocks and resource unrelated blocking time problems, and proposed two solutions to address them and develop corresponding schedulability analysis techniques.
